[TOPIC OFFICIEL] Codecs Video et Audio pour DivX

C’est exactement ça :wink:

Effectivement la vidéo est entrelacé. A savoir que désentrelacer une vidéo c’est sans doute ce qui nécessite le plus de test en matière d’encodage “mpeg4”.

il faut par utiliser des plugin avisynth spécialiser dans le désentrelacement:

Decomb, IT,TomsMoComp, Smooth Deinterlacer, sont les plus utilisés, en général ont utilise “Decomb” et si ça ne marche pas (après avoir essayer plusieurs réglages…) ont essaie un autres plugins.

Les plugins avisynth sur le desentrelacement: http://www.avisynth.org/index.php?page=DeInterlacing

Le truc c’est de savoir diagnostiquer quel type d’entrelacement est utilisé sur tel film, et avoir un tel niveau (lol) nécessite d’avoir beaucoup fait de test, d’avoir beaucoup lu de topic sur le forum doom9.net en rapport avec l’entrelacement, bref beaucoup d’aspirine en vue…

Quelques liens:

Et surtout je te recommande de lire ces topic du forum unite-video (en français).

Bref soit tu as de la chance et avec Gordianknot tu utilise une de fonctions de base de “Decomb” et tu desentrlace sans probleme ton dvd soit tu vas devoir mettre les mains dans le cambouis et avaler un tube d’aspirine et surtout faire plein de test d’encodage (1 ou 2mn max par test suffise) avec la fonction trim…

Bonne chance :wink:

Gordianknot:

Essaye un simple et idiot:

Field Deinterlace

exemple dans un script avisynth:

LoadPlugin(“decomb.dll”)
mpeg2source(“e:\film.d2v”)
FieldDeinterlace()
crop(…)
bicubicresize(…)

Bref l’entrelacement doit etre fait avant le crop et le resize.

Bonne chance :slight_smile:

j’ai suivi ta methode avec decomb et j’ai aussi essayé TomsMoComp, ces 2 la marchent plus ou moins bien: les stries disparaissent mais quand on fait du frame par frame, les objets en mouvement sont parfois flous…

je pensais me contenter de ce resultat qui n’etait pas si mal mais ces 2 plugin posent un probleme: ils réduisent la taille de mon fichier video, au lieu d’avoir 630mo je me retrouve avec 350mo environ !!!

J’aimerais bien que ma vidéo fasse la taille que j’avais définie dans GK ! faut il utiliser “field deinterlace (blend=false)” ???

est ce que les stries seraient visibles sur un écran de TV si j’encodais le film sans tenir compte de l’entrelacement? et sur un écran d’ordi?

Fait different essai de rip sur des petits bouts du film 5 mn par exemple, tu peux le faire avec la fonction Trim(…,…) qui permet de faire une sélection d’un bout du film à encoder.

exemple:

La fonction Trim() sélectionne la partie du film à encoder:

Trim(frame_debut,frame_fin)
Trim(10000,15000), sélectionne la aprtie du film commençant à l’image n° 10000 jusqu’a l’image 15000. Ca fait 5000 images (un film = 25 images/secondes en Pal). Soit une sélection de 200 secondes du film soit environ: 3mn33

Ce qui permet de tester different script avisynth afin de juger de leur efficacité en encodant toujours le même passage du film et ce rapidement. On encode rapidement en utilisant le mode: “1 Pass - Quantizer: 2” ou “1 Pass - Cbr”

Ensuite tu regarde le resultat de tes test calmement, tu modifie tes script tant que tu n’a pas trouver “ton script idéal” pour ton film que tu veux ripper.

Cette technique est très rapide et simple à mettre en oeuvre :slight_smile:

Et pour trouver le bon desentrelacement c’est comme ça que tu y arrivera, en faisant des test. Evidemment si tu encode le film entièrement c’est trop long donc tu ne peux pas faire plein de test ! D’ou l’utilité de la fonction Trim…

PS: utilise els liens sur le desentrelacement que j’ai indiquer pour trouver des script utilisant des fonctions de desentrelacement et essaie les, fait des variantes, etc…

:stuck_out_tongue: Salut all,

Bon désolé de taper l’incrust mais je pense que c’est le topic approprié pour mon problème.

Je m’explique. Ce matin je lance BSPlayer pour me mater un XviD.

Voilà-t-y pas que BSPlayer s’éteint complètement juste quand je fais OPEN tel fichier, comme si j’avais fait ALT+F4. Je réessaye, idem. Alors je lance le même XviD avec WMP, et là, même chose :what:

Je commence à m’inquiéter, je prends un autre fichier, et là encore pareil!!!

Je décide donc de faire une petite mise à jour de tout ce qui est codecs (Koepi, AC3, ffdshow, etc…) mais toujours pareil.

Je tente quand même avec un autre fichier et là ça marche, c’est alors que je me rends compte que c’était du AC3.

Je retente avec un autre en AC3, et ça marche encore.

J’essaye avec un MP3 et là, voilà ce que me dit BSPlayer:

BSPlayer v0.86.499, Unhandled exception at EIP: 1C40F723
If you click ‘Close’ application will be terminated.
Please report this info to the author with description what were you doing.
Access violation at address 1C40F723 in module ‘l3codecx.ax’.

Il ne me le dit que très rarement, la plupart du temps il s’éteint comme décrit plus haut!

Je fais le point de mes fichiers avec GSpot, et lui aussi se comporte de même, pour les AC3, pas de problèmes, il me donne bien toutes les infos, pour 98% des autres, il plante et s’éteint.

Quel est donc mon problème avec ce l3codecx.ax???

En fouinant un peu, j’ai vu qu’il était installé par WMP 5.4???

Merci d’avance!

EDIT: je sais au moins qu’elle en est la raison maintenant. Apparement en installant GTA Vice City, il a mis à jour plusieurs codecs pour la lecture des MP3s, la nouvelle version de GSpot m’a indiqué que ce fichier (l3codecx.ax) devait certainement être corrompu!!!

Quelle solution adoptée??? Je ne trouve pas ce logiciel en d/l.

Ils vont m’entendre chez Rockstargames [:toxicavenger]

Jeux vidéo et PC (et certain soft aussi au passage) ne font pas bon ménage avec Windows.

L’idéal c’est d’installer 2 Windows sur 2 partitions à part:

1- windows clean avec le minimum de soft dessus, par exemple que video, bureautique, graphisme, etc…

2- windows fourre-tout avec les jeux, shareware en tout genre, ou soft bizzaroide, etc…

ton probleme n’a rien à voir avec les codecs en eux-même, mais le fait d’utiliser des jeux qui foute la merde :frowning:

Petite maj du 15 Juillet ^^

—> bump <—

:lol:

xcuse moi sokarz : il est où le topic officiel ffdshow … je l’ai pas trouvé :ouch:

[Solution] Codec XviD et problèmes d’images !

C’est le topic que tu cherche ^^

merci … :jap:

salut a tous :stuck_out_tongue:
moi je cherche le codec divf que j’ai pas trouve [:zjk3]
vous connaissez ce codec?
il y a kelkun qui peus n’aider
merci d’avance

je n’ arive pas à lire un fichier .asf
que faire ?

Rot2: change le fourCC de ton ficheir avi, met le fourcc suivant: DIVX, et tu devrais pouvoir lire ton fichier sans aucun probleme :wink:

divf = divx 4.12 mais le pb c’est que le codec 5.0.x qui lit le divx 3 et 4.12 ne lit plus le divf ! Il suffit donc de changer le fourCC est c’est bon.

adslgratuit: Ben… MS Windows Media Player lol

Salut Sokarz et tlm! :stuck_out_tongue:

Je viens de voir de voir une vidéo encoder en “Bi-RV9” avec helixproducergui, et je suis carrémént bluffé…
2 piste audio VF/VO, 3 heures de Vidéo [Tigre & Dragon], et sstt, tous ceci encapsulé en .mkv [Matroska]

Je ne connaissais pas se GUI, qui semble utiliser les filtres AVS pour faire du RV9.
La vidéo ne m’a pas paru flooter outre mesure. Je suis carrément surpris. Peut-être du fait de l’utilisation d’Avisynth 2.5

L’url:
http://www.helixproducergui.fr.st

Kk1 a déjà tester?

Le RV9 comme tout bon codec depend avant tout de l’utilisation de Avisynth.

Dernièrement j’ai re-re-re-rippé pour la énième fois le film “Sleepers”: 2h20 en 576x240 et en “1 Pass - Quantizer: 2” avec le dernier build de Koepi (xvid du 24/06/2003).

Taille video (sans son): 617 Mo :slight_smile:

Comment suis-je arrivé à un tel résultat ? Grace à un script avisynth démentiel: FMF (full motion filter).

J’en est dejà parler sur un autre topic, suffit de faire une recherche sur le mot “fmf” et ça devrait se retrouver en 30 sec.

Bref, sans ce script jamais je n’aurai pu atteindre ce niveau de qualité (quantizer 2 = meilleur qualité qu’il soit possible d’avoir).

Evidemment l’avantage du RV9 sur les autres codec, c’est qu’il floute plus, et que en conséquence il ne “macroblock” pas (ou très peux). Bien utilisé avec avisynth on peut faire donc un rip à bas bitrate (450/700 kbps) meilleur qu’avec les autres codecs (comparé aux meme “bas bitrate/dimension” bien sur!

Mais au-dela de 750 kbps je prefere le xvid, l’image est moins flou.

Le RV9 à quand même un gros défaut, c’est qu’il n’est pas compatible “VFW” (video for windows), et donc en consequence faut utiliser RP1 (real player 1) ou Real Alternative, ou equivalent pour decoder du rv9 (rmvb; rm).

Ce qui fait que ce codec ne sera jamais compatible avec les paltines de salon divx par exemple.

Bref c’est un gros defaut.

Mais pour revenir à nos moutons, c’est surtout avisynth qui fait la diference, que j’utilise le divx 5 ou xvid, voir rv9, c’est le script avisynth que j’utilise qui fera LA difference entre bon/moyen ou mauvais rip ! Le fait d’utiliser un script adapté (ou pas) à ce que je veux faire fera la qualité ou la médiocrité du rip et ce quelque soit le codec utilisé…

Actuellement je reste sur ma position: XviD (bframe + vhq mode) + script avisynth “FMF”, encoder en “1 pass - Quant.2” ou en 2 Pass. Le resultat est terrible, est je ne eprd par rapport à un script avisynth “classique” que environ 15% de vitesse d’encodage :wink:

Au final j’encode à environ 15/20 fps, ce qui me “suffit” lol

Mais si je n’avais pas les “connaissances” que j’ai (la phrase qui tue l’humilité lol), j’avoue volontiers que je serais certainement tenter par le rv9 ^^

Tout ça pour dire que matroska est le format de l’avenir est deja du présent et ce comaptible avec tout les bon codec: divx5, xvid, rv9 :slight_smile:

D’ici fin d’année, je pense que ce format (mkv) sera de plus en plus utiliser.

^^

Euh, rien à voir mais voilà par exemple le script avisynth de “FMF 1.5b1.avs” que j’ai utiliser :wink:

Pour plus d’info sur FMF allez voir sur le forum unité-video.com section avisynth:

FMF & QMF : v1.5 b1 en page 3 (10/07/2003)

Attention: niveau “Expert” Avisynth exigé !!! NooB s’abstenir ^^

PS: j’ai utilisé la version de mpeg2dec3.dll v1.08, ainsi qu’une version spécial de fluxsmooth (FluxSmooth-1.2.zip), et C3d, c’est la version officiel tout simplement.

FMF ne fonctionne pas avec tout les plugin Avisynth du à un bug de avisynth lui-même.

Ct juste pour dire ke je n’avait pas connaissance que certains logiciels pouvaient utilisé des filtres AVS pour encoder en RV9.
AutoDuB le faisais pas au début du RV9 [lorsque g experimenté le codec]. Cela doit supprimer pas mal de défaut du codec [Flootage excessif].

Maintenant je ne saurai dire si ton script donne ou non le mm résultat, je ne suis pas un expert :D.
Il serait interressant de re-ripper un extrait de ton film fétiche [Sleepers :smiley: ] avec le mm script AVS et Helixproducergui et de comparer le résultat, avec celui fait avec Xvid.

Je tenvoie un MP pour que t’ai tous les éléments…

Vu que j’ai encoder le film avec le mode 1 Pass - Quantizer: 2, je ne pense pas qu’il soit possible de faire vraiment une vrai difference. Je pense vraiment que c’est la manière dont ce script est “régler” qui fera la difference.

Les codec actuel sont au point: divx5, xvid, rv9, le rv9 à un avantage dans les très bas bitrate ça c’est un fait ^^

Au dessus de environ 700 kbps, le xvid à ma préférence. Mais de toute façon, c’est le script avisynth utiliser qui fera la difference.

Le meme film encoder avec le meme codec et meme parametre, avec ou sans avisynth, ne donnera pas le meme rendu. Il faut bien apprendre à utiliser avisynth, et savoir quand utiliser tel ou tel plugin, et ensuite quelque soit le codec utilisé on fait des bon rip.

Les Gui y compris celle dédié aux rv9 en énormément évolué en un an ! Avisynth est partout, et les script sont pour la plupart du temps très similaires si on compare un Gordianknot, autodub, autorv9, etc…

Je dirai pour simplifier que els debutant auront tendance à se tourner vers le rv9, car c’est dure de louper un rip quand on utilsie une bonne gui. Les utilisateurs moyen utiliseront le rv et parfois divx5. Les utilisateurs expert utiliseront les trois codec suivant le cas:

  • Xvid, quand on veut faire un rip avec beaucoup de detail dans l’image, mais i lfaut connaitre le codec dans son fonctionnement pour bien ripper.

  • Divx5, pareil, mais on peut moins peaufiner les reglages du codec donc c’est moins “marrant” vu qu’on pas etre autant “pointilleux” dans les reglages.

  • Rv9, quand on veut ripper dans des très bas bitrate, car c’est le meilleur moyen de ripepr à bas bitrate avec le meilleur rendement visuel, mais ça implique d’utiliser un codec propriétaire, ce qui est facheux.

En fait maintenant on à tout ce qu’il faut pour faire le bon rip: codec eprformant et avisynth au point.

Pour faire beaucoup mieux… il faudra attendre la prochaine génération de codec et de processeur lol

Up. :wink:

dac avec toi sokarz

moi le rv9 c pour mes manga enregistres sur le sat
c pratique pour avoir des videos 80Mo sans macroblock

pour avoir la meme chose en xvid ou divx faut descendre en bitrate 500k environ et la c pas bon ;-))